noun
first wintry wind of autumn
A seasonal term used in weather forecasts and news to mark the arrival of the first strong, cold wind signaling the transition to winter. Often associated with the Tokyo area.
See also: 木枯らし
気象庁は今日、東京で木枯らし1号が吹いたと発表した。
The Japan Meteorological Agency announced today that the first wintry wind of autumn blew in Tokyo.
木枯らし1号が吹くと、急に冬の気配が強まる。
When the first wintry wind blows, the feeling of winter suddenly intensifies.
Refers to a cold, blustery wind in late autumn to early winter in general. 木枯らし1号 specifically denotes the first such wind of the season as officially recognized by meteorological agencies.
Compound of 木枯らし (こがらし, 'wintry wind') and 1号 (いちごう, 'number one'). The term is a modern meteorological coinage.
